Teenage Mutant Ninja Turtles The Movie (1990) Movei Poster Fanart 2 Bed Sheets Spread Duvet Cover Bedding Set – Unique Anime Apparel for Fans

$54.95

Priority order processing & 100% order value insurance
  • Total: $0.00
SKU: 63L0U5QK Category: Tag: